Jong‐Hyun Lee is a scholar working on Materials Chemistry, Computer Networks and Communications and Catalysis. According to data from OpenAlex, Jong‐Hyun Lee has authored 48 papers receiving a total of 2.1k ind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Materials Chemistry, 7 papers in Computer Networks and Communications and 7 papers in Catalysis. Recurrent topics in Jong‐Hyun Lee's work include Catalytic Processes in Materials Science (10 papers), Distributed Control Multi-Agent Systems (5 papers) and Catalysis and Oxidation Reactions (4 papers). Jong‐Hyun Lee is often cited by papers focused on Catalytic Processes in Materials Science (10 papers), Distributed Control Multi-Agent Systems (5 papers) and Catalysis and Oxidation Reactions (4 papers). Jong‐Hyun Lee collaborates with scholars based in South Korea, United States and Poland. Jong‐Hyun Lee's co-authors include Charles H. F. Peden, Ja Hun Kwak, János Szanyi, Diana Tran, Sarah Burton, János Szanyi, Haiyang Zhu, David B. Brown, Steven J. Schmieg and Se H. Oh and has published in prestigious journals such as Journal of Biological Chemistry, Angewandte Chemie International Edition and SHILAP Revista de lepidopterología.
